Transaction c4260107d670b3080fea00c699b6099ac358a12e91680a9befcdaeba016767f2
1 Input
1 Output
-
c4260107d670b3080fea00c699b6099ac358a12e91680a9befcdaeba016767f2:0
- value
- 627245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 350a65248f9cf8b6bae652bcb704987518300302 OP_EQUAL
- address
- 36XUByTXoYuvv3NXkVY23QUSrNKZY5skqA